Regular and Consistent Updates on Case Progress

Providing regular and consistent updates on case progress is vital in injury law practice, as it fosters transparency and builds trust with clients. Keeping clients informed about their case status helps alleviate anxiety and demonstrates the attorney’s commitment to their well-being.

Timely updates also enable clients to make informed decisions about their legal options or any necessary adjustments to their circumstances. Clear communication ensures clients are aware of key developments, deadlines, and potential impacts on their case outcome.

In practice, injury law attorneys should establish a routine schedule for updates, such as weekly or bi-weekly reports. Utilizing multiple communication channels like phone calls, emails, or secure portals can cater to client preferences and enhance engagement.

Active Listening and Empathetic Engagement

Active listening and empathetic engagement are vital components of effective client communication in injury law practice. They involve fully concentrating on what the client is saying, both verbally and non-verbally, to understand their concerns accurately.

Practitioners can enhance communication by implementing specific techniques, such as:

  • Maintaining eye contact and attentive body language
  • Providing verbal affirmations to show understanding
  • Asking clarifying questions to ensure clarity and accuracy

These practices foster trust, making clients feel valued and respected. Demonstrating genuine empathy helps clients cope with emotional distress often associated with injury cases.

By actively listening, attorneys can gather comprehensive information essential for case evaluation and strategy development. This approach also minimizes misunderstandings and reinforces the attorney-client relationship, which is pivotal in injury law practice.

Training Staff on Client Engagement Techniques

Effective training of staff on client engagement techniques is vital for maintaining high standards in injury law practice. Well-trained staff ensure consistent, empathetic, and professional communication, fostering trust and confidence among clients.

To achieve this, legal firms should implement structured training programs with clear objectives. Key components include role-playing scenarios, feedback sessions, and real-time coaching to develop active listening, empathy, and clarity in communication.

A recommended approach involves a 3-step process: (1) identifying specific client engagement skills, (2) providing targeted training sessions, and (3) ongoing assessment to measure improvement. Regular refresher courses help staff adapt to evolving client needs and technological tools.

Legal Compliance and Documentation of Communication

Legal compliance and documentation of communication are fundamental components in injury law practice, ensuring adherence to applicable laws and ethical standards. Accurate documentation provides a verifiable record of all interactions, safeguarding client interests and supporting case integrity.

Practitioners must systematically record all client communications, including phone calls, emails, and meetings. This typically involves detailed notes, secure storage, and organized logging to maintain clarity and accessibility throughout the case.

Key practices include:

  1. Using secure, compliant communication tools that protect client confidentiality.
  2. Maintaining chronological records of exchanges, including dates, times, and content summaries.
  3. Ensuring all documentation aligns with legal and ethical requirements, avoiding omissions or misrepresentations.

Adhering to these principles minimizes legal risks and ensures transparency, accountability, and proper record-keeping in injury law practice. This approach helps attorneys demonstrate compliance and defend against potential disputes related to communication practices.
